1. An insurer may be subject to administrative supervision by the commissioner if upon examination or at any other time it appears in the commissioner's discretion that:
a. The insurer's condition renders the continuance of its business hazardous to the public or to its insureds.
b. The insurer appears to have exceeded its powers granted under its certificate of authority and applicable law.
c. The insurer has failed to comply with the applicable provisions of this title.
d. The business of the insurer is being conducted fraudulently.
e. The insurer gives its consent.
2. If the commissioner determines that the conditions set forth in subsection 1 exist, the commissioner shall:
a. Notify the insurer of the commissioner's determination.
b. Furnish to the insurer a written list of the requirements to abate this determination.
c. Notify the insurer that it is under the supervision of the commissioner and that the commissioner is applying and effectuating the provisions of the chapter. The action by the commissioner is subject to review pursuant to chapter 28-32.
3. If placed under administrative supervision, the insurer has sixty days, or another period of time as designated by the commissioner, to comply with the requirements of the commissioner subject to the provisions of this chapter.
4. If it is determined after notice and hearing that the conditions giving rise to the supervision still exist at the end of the supervision period specified above, the commissioner may extend the supervision period.
5. If it is determined that none of the conditions giving rise to the supervision exist, the commissioner shall release the insurer from supervision.
Cite this article: FindLaw.com - North Dakota Century Code Title 26.1. Insurance § 26.1-06.2-03.
